I've long hated the fact that spatulas trap gunk inside the handle slot, and there's not much you can do about it, short of dis-assembly, and gunk retrieval with a knife, which shortens the life of the spatula quite a bit, and makes them trap even more next time.This ends all that, and it works well as a spatula, to boot! I've run it through the dishwasher several times, and it comes out well every time, with no film, as I get on some cheaper spatulas I've had. LOVE the silicon, since I can now use it for flipping eggs, and stirring soups, etc on the Teflon pans.
I've agreed with some who wished for a longer handle, right up til I put them in the dishwasher, when I was glad for the length they are, as any longer, and they won't fit in my silverware slots, or my drawer, for that matter. Also love the slim handle, as many spatulas take up too much room in the dishwasher with their fat handles. This one's perfect.
I got two, one skinny, and one standard size, and both are flexible enough to scrape, but not too flimsy to stir. Good texture, good strength, and good length for me. If they hold up over time, I'll be handing them out for Christmas gifts next year.
UPDATE: 3 months later: I still love all the things I said about it, but the one negative is the smell/taste. I'd hoped that would ease up after a while, but it really hasn't. It's not an overwhelming smell, but it is there, and it affects the taste of foods when you are trying to taste test. I don't think it's imparting anything to the actual food, but if you lick the spatula to taste your sauces, you will taste the spatula more than you want to. I've had to go back to tasting from a spoon, and just use the spatula for stirring. I also don't leave it in the food just stir, and remove. Too bad. It would be PERFECT if not for the taste/smell.
